"“It is with much sadness that I must announce that after 17 years of playing Tom Archer in The Archers, the show’s editor has taken the decision to re-cast the part,”

News of Mr Graham’s exit comes just two weeks after Sean O’Connor, editor the Archers, told the Telegraph he was re-casting some younger characters in favour of more experienced actors. “I think there was an issue with the younger actors, who have been recruited not from drama school but from local community drama groups,” he said. “What I have been doing is bringing in slightly older actors to play younger characters, because they have been trained and know what they are doing.”
